Output 587e6c31128e35991e26a26bda31349d53973e39a8ca3beef051ba68c5af118d:1

value
994914
script pubkey
OP_0 OP_PUSHBYTES_20 d027fc371c57e470eff69008025b2a3ef7577940
address
ltc1q6qnlcdcu2lj8pmlkjqyqyke28mm4w72qjuyf5h
transaction
587e6c31128e35991e26a26bda31349d53973e39a8ca3beef051ba68c5af118d
spent
true